What Does "i already called" Mean?

Learn what "i already called" means, when people say it, and how to use it naturally in English.

Intermediate
Neutral
Soft
Explain

but I already called the doctor to check you up.

It means the speaker has already arranged medical help or a checkup.

From Married To A Stranger, Episode 47

When do people say this?

Scene Context

The speaker says they already called a doctor to examine the other person.

Usage Scenario

Use this to tell someone you have already taken action for their health. The phrasing can sound unnatural; native speakers would usually say 'check you out' or 'see you'.

Better ways to say it

1
I already called the doctor.
2
I called the doctor to check on you.
3
The doctor is coming.
